There’s something truly magical about a colorful, creamy cup of warmth, and that’s exactly what makes this Unicorn Hot Chocolate Recipe so special. It’s not just a drink, it’s a fun, cozy experience that brings a burst of joy with every sip — perfect for treating yourself or impressing friends at your next get-together.
Jump to:
Why You'll Love This Recipe
From the first time I made this Unicorn Hot Chocolate Recipe, I was hooked. It’s a delightful blend of creamy texture, subtle sweetness, and those dreamy pastel colors that are just so Instagram-worthy. Plus, it’s surprisingly easy to whip up with just a handful of simple ingredients.
- Visual Delight: The soft pink hue and colorful sprinkles make every cup feel like a celebration.
- Rich Creaminess: The combo of whole milk and heavy cream creates a silky, indulgent base.
- Customizable Fun: You can easily adapt the toppings and coloring to fit your mood or occasion.
- Quick to Make: Ready in under 10 minutes, this recipe fits perfectly into any busy day.
Ingredients & Why They Work
This recipe leans on a few rich, quality ingredients to create its magic. Each component plays a part in making your Unicorn Hot Chocolate creamy, sweet, and visually stunning. I always recommend choosing flavorful white hot chocolate mix and fresh dairy for the best taste.
- Whole Milk: Gives you a smooth, balanced liquid base without being too heavy.
- Heavy Cream: Adds luxurious creaminess that makes the drink feel extra indulgent.
- White Hot Chocolate Mix: The core flavor and sweetness, choose a quality brand for depth and meltability.
- Pink Food Coloring: Just a few drops provide the iconic pastel tone that makes this hot chocolate so fun.
- White Candy Melts (optional): Perfect for creating a chocolatey sprinkle rim that takes presentation to the next level.
- Sprinkles (optional): Adds festive color and texture—choose a color scheme you love for a pretty touch.
- Garnishes (like whipped topping, mini marshmallows): These elevate the experience with creamy, fluffy, sweet perfection on top.
Make It Your Way
I like to switch things up with this Unicorn Hot Chocolate Recipe depending on the season or who I’m serving. Play around with toppings like edible glitter or flavored syrups to make the recipe feel new every time you make it — you’ll love how flexible it is.
- Variation: Once, I swapped the pink food coloring for a soft lavender, which made a gorgeous evening treat that my kids still ask for.
- Dairy-Free Option: Substitute the whole milk and heavy cream for coconut milk and coconut cream for a tropical twist.
- Extra Sweetness: Add a teaspoon of vanilla syrup or a drizzle of white chocolate sauce on top for a richer experience.
Step-by-Step: How I Make Unicorn Hot Chocolate Recipe
Step 1: Warm Up Your Creamy Base
Start by gently heating whole milk and heavy cream together in a small saucepan over medium-low heat. I wait until I see bubbles forming around the edges—that’s a good sign it’s hot enough without scorching the milk. Stir occasionally to keep it smooth and prevent a skin from forming. This usually takes about 3 minutes.
Step 2: Mix in the Magic
Whisk in your white hot chocolate mix until it dissolves completely—no grainy bits here! Then add a few drops of pink food coloring. I usually start with less, then add more until I get just the right pastel shade. The color makes such a difference for that whimsical vibe.
Step 3: Optional Sprinkle Rim
If you want to add that extra wow factor, melt white candy melts in the microwave in 30-second bursts, stirring in between to avoid burning. Dip the rims of your mugs into the melted candy, then immediately press into your choice of sprinkles. Let them set for 1-2 minutes before pouring the hot chocolate in.
Step 4: Serve & Decorate
Pour your hot chocolate into mugs big enough to hold toppings — I go for 10 oz or larger. Top generously with whipped cream, mini marshmallows, more sprinkles, and if you like, drizzle melted colored candy melts on top. This part is where the fun really comes alive!
Top Tip
Over the years, I’ve learned a few little tricks to make this Unicorn Hot Chocolate Recipe even better and easier for you to nail the first time. These tips have saved me from clumpy drinks and boring-looking mugs — and I hope they help you too!
- Slow & Low Heating: Heating milk too quickly can cause burning or curdling—be patient and keep your heat medium-low for the creamiest results.
- Whisk Vigorously: When adding the hot chocolate mix, whisk well to avoid any lumps and ensure everything melts smoothly.
- Color Control: Start with small amounts of food coloring—you can always add more, but you can’t take it out!
- Sprinkle Rim Setting: Let the dipped rim sit for a couple of minutes before pouring hot liquid to prevent the sprinkles from sliding off—trust me, I’ve made this mistake!
How to Serve Unicorn Hot Chocolate Recipe
Garnishes
I love topping my Unicorn Hot Chocolate with a hefty swirl of whipped cream, mini marshmallows, and lots of sprinkles in pastel colors. Sometimes, I drizzle a little extra melted pink candy melts on top for that extra sparkle. These toppings keep the drink fun and give every sip a bit of sweetness and texture — honestly, the toppings make the experience.
Side Dishes
When I serve this, I usually pair it with soft sugar cookies or simple vanilla wafers. The mild sweetness of the cookies perfectly complements the rich hot chocolate without competing with it, making for a cozy treat that feels like a mini celebration.
Creative Ways to Present
For birthday parties or holiday events, I’ve tried layering the drink in clear glass mugs to show off the pretty pink color, then lining them up with colorful straws and edible glitter dusted on top. It looks magical and makes the drink feel even more special!
Make Ahead and Storage
Storing Leftovers
If you happen to have any leftover Unicorn Hot Chocolate, I store it in an airtight container in the fridge and it stays tasty for up to 3 days. Just give it a good stir before reheating to bring it back to that creamy smoothness.
Freezing
Personally, I don’t recommend freezing this drink because the dairy tends to separate when thawed, affecting the texture and flavor. It’s best enjoyed fresh or refrigerated for a short time.
Reheating
When it’s time to reheat, I either warm it gently on the stovetop while whisking to maintain the creamy texture or zap it in short bursts in the microwave, stirring in between. This keeps it smooth and delicious without scorching.
Frequently Asked Questions:
Absolutely! Swap out whole milk and heavy cream for your favorite plant-based alternatives like almond, oat, or coconut milk and coconut cream. The flavor will shift slightly but remain delicious and creamy.
Make sure the melted candy melts are warm enough to act like glue and dip the rim thoroughly. After setting your rim, let it cool completely for a couple of minutes before adding hot chocolate. This helps keep sprinkles in place without melting off instantly.
Yes, you can pre-measure the dry white hot chocolate mix and keep it ready. However, I recommend mixing and heating the milk and cream fresh each time for the best flavor and texture.
Definitely! Reduce the amount of white hot chocolate mix you add or opt for a low-sugar mix. You can also skip some of the toppings like whipped cream and marshmallows to cut back on added sweetness.
Final Thoughts
Honestly, this Unicorn Hot Chocolate Recipe holds a special place in my heart because it turns chilly days into fun, colorful moments. Whether you enjoy it solo as a sweet escape or share it with loved ones, it’s a simple way to brighten up ordinary days. So grab your favorite mug, whip it up, and indulge in a little magic — I promise you’ll be smiling by the last sip.
Print
Unicorn Hot Chocolate Recipe
- Prep Time: 5 minutes
- Cook Time: 4 minutes
- Total Time: 9 minutes
- Yield: 2 servings
- Category: Beverage
- Method: Stovetop
- Cuisine: American
- Diet: Vegetarian
Description
A whimsical and colorful Unicorn Hot Chocolate made with creamy whole milk, white hot chocolate mix, and a touch of pink food coloring, topped with whipped cream, sprinkles, and marshmallows for a magical treat perfect for any occasion.
Ingredients
Liquid Ingredients
- 1¾ cup whole milk
- ¼ cup heavy cream
Main Flavorings
- 5 tablespoon white hot chocolate mix
- Pink food coloring (to desired amount)
Optional Decorations
- ⅓ cup white candy melts
- Sprinkles
- Melted pink candy melts
- Whipped cream topping
- Mini marshmallows
Instructions
- Heat Milk and Cream: In a small saucepan over medium-low heat, warm the whole milk and heavy cream together, stirring occasionally, until bubbles appear around the edges, about 3 minutes.
- Add Hot Chocolate Mix and Color: Whisk in the white hot chocolate mix until fully dissolved, then stir in pink food coloring to achieve your desired shade.
- Prepare Chocolate Sprinkle Rim (Optional): Melt white candy melts in the microwave, stirring every 30 seconds until smooth. Dip the rims of serving glasses into the melted candy, then immediately into sprinkles. Allow to set for 1-2 minutes before pouring the hot chocolate.
- Serve Hot Chocolate: Remove the hot chocolate from heat and pour into two 10-ounce or larger mugs to allow room for toppings.
- Add Toppings: Generously top each mug with whipped cream, mini marshmallows, additional sprinkles, and drizzle melted colored candy melts for a festive look.
- Serve Warm or Cold: Enjoy your magical Unicorn Hot Chocolate either warm or chilled, according to preference.
Notes
- Store leftover hot chocolate in an airtight container in the refrigerator for up to 3 days.
- Do not freeze leftover hot chocolate as texture may be compromised.
- Reheat leftovers on the stovetop or microwave, stirring well before serving.
- Choose sprinkles, candy melts, and marshmallows that match your color theme for the best visual appeal.
- Using clear mugs enhances the colorful and whimsical look of the Unicorn Hot Chocolate.
Nutrition
- Serving Size: 1 mug (about 10 oz)
- Calories: 320 kcal
- Sugar: 28 g
- Sodium: 90 mg
- Fat: 18 g
- Saturated Fat: 11 g
- Unsaturated Fat: 6 g
- Trans Fat: 0 g
- Carbohydrates: 32 g
- Fiber: 0 g
- Protein: 6 g
- Cholesterol: 55 mg
Leave a Reply